March 13, 1957 - October 22, 2018

Forever remembered by his loving family, Leonardo Fiore, born on March 13, 1957 lost his battle on Monday, October 22, 2018 after suffering from a rare form of cancer.

Leonardo will be remembered by his “beautiful wife” of 38 years Rosie Zambito Fiore his 3 daughters, Lucie (Jason), Zina (Rick) and Antoinette as well as his only grandchild, Anthony.
Son of Costanzo Antonio Fiore (deceased) and Lucia DeMichele, His siblings, Maria, Elena (Pasquale), Michelina, Giovanni (Madalena), Antonietta (Riccardo) mourn his loss and will also be missed by his numerous nieces, nephews and extended family and dear friends.

Those who so desire may make memorial donations in memory of Leonardo to the Chaire Recherche en Oncologie ORL (CHUM) Dr Azar et René Angélil
